Voyages on the Viking ship “Turm”

Ujula tn 98, Tartu linn, Tartu maakond, 51008

Sailing along the Emajõgi River, over the Peipus, Võrtsjärv, and Saadjärv lakes, as well as out at sea, the Viking ship “Turm” is an open vessel which sets out on voyages between May and September each year. Able to accommodate up to 12 passengers: larger groups can take turns enjoying the Viking fun at sea or on shore. In addition to voyaging on water, you can take part in exciting Viking games, and show that you’ve got the strength required for the journey. Sailing on the “Turm” is best suited to older children, teenagers, young adults, and those who enjoy physical exercise.

Fantastic rafting trip on the Ahja River

The trip is suitable for groups of friends, families and schoolchildren. The slow waters of the winding river flow by large pine trees and ferns growing on the banks, steep sandstone outcrops covered in forest and caves.This area is the birthplace of many a folk legend – about underground castles, Devil's mills, virgins weaving fabric in deep caves, forest elves wondering about the river and water nymphs sitting on large rocks.Duration of the trip: 1.5-2 hoursWe have a raft for 7-8 persons and another for 9-10.Minimum size of the group: 6-7 peopleThe trip begins at Kiidjärve Nature Centre and ends at the dam of the Taevaskoda hydroelectric power station. After the trip, you can have a picnic by the river.

Emajõgi Cruise with Pegasus

Come enjoy a boat ride on the Emajõe! The riverboat Pegasus offers an opportunity to experience Tartu as a river city, organizing regular trips and charter journeys for up to 75 people, starting next to the Dorpat Hotel. CHECK THE TIMETABLE.The approximate duration of the trip is 1,5 hours. The boat has a café, and Dorpat Catering provides food services for private events. Pegasus was built in 1958 at the Moscow shipyard in Russia and was named Kreutzwald until 1993. In the 20th century, Pegasus conducted multi-day excursion trips (e.g., autumn berry trips) and also regular services, including routes from Tartu to Ihaste, which later became a pleasure trip.
